Transaction d15ae26521935a6eb63daea17a9bbb201aaaf6791dd3f20e3a3caf82fab64854
1 Input
1 Output
-
d15ae26521935a6eb63daea17a9bbb201aaaf6791dd3f20e3a3caf82fab64854:0
- value
- 5289126
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 48ec1691e9ba1936e84061441922b23e72fdd7f0 OP_EQUAL
- address
- 38LbQ3nFhjUwB8CeaxYXtPBeLjwDmLimtf